CityU scientists discover a novel photophysical mechanism that has achieved record-breaking efficiency for organic photovoltaics

Organic photovoltaics (OPVs) are a promising, economical, next-generation solar cell technology for scalable clean energy and wearable electronics. But the energy conversion loss due to the recombination of photogenerated charge carriers in OPVs has hindered further enhancement of their power conversion efficiency (PCE). Single component white LED based on lanthanide ions doped lead halide perovskite

Lead halide perovskite nanocrystals (PeNCs) have attracted extensive attention due to their high photoluminescence quantum yield (PLQY), adjustable bandgap, low cost, and excellent photoelectric properties. In recent years, perovskite based light emitting diodes (LEDs) have developed rapidly and become candidates for low-cost, solution-processing based solid-state lighting. Photo-processing brightens the future of perovskites

The past two decades have seen drastic progress in the development of semiconducting metal-halide perovskites (MHPs). The excellent optoelectronic properties and device performance make perovskites very attractive in various fields.
